Does Blizzard typically ignore one-two card "Hard counters" ?
For example, Quest druid, MOST quest druid decks are centered around the quest, and without quest being completed it's basically completely useless.
Also, quest druid doesn't have many low cost spells outside of the quest
So if you play against a mage who goes first and has Kabal Lackey + Counterspell You're basically screwed 100% from turn one. Unless you're going to gamble that hopefully the secret is Explosive Trap / Mirror Entity or Flame Ward ...
